In the consumer products market, a lot of high energy density lithium-ion batteries were developed, and among them, there are a few lithium-ion batteries which were characterized by high safety with flame resistance. These batteries shows much promise for mounting on spacecraft. However, because they have no actual achievement in orbit, it is difficult to mount on spacecraft without long run tests. Therefore, we tested the batteries for survey to discover how they change the characteristics through charge and discharge cycle test. In this paper, we first discuss about safe lithium ion batteries, then the outline of the tests and future work are discussed. |
